#7e9f58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7e9f58 is composed of 49.4% red, 62.4%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.7%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 87.9 degrees, a saturation of 28.7% and a lightness of 48.4%. #7e9f58 color hex could be obtained by blending #fcffb0 with #003f00.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#7e9f58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7e9f58 has RGB values of R:126, G:159,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.45,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 8298328.
